Output 83a37c1865241610f58453c7c87e9f6b49e9e93bcd9ff17ed4ac5b10b273b007:0

value
26795284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1ccf1b25a65f33ade7c60a814d94c82e975d34 OP_EQUAL
address
3P8BEJsHgPjN5dzBvnMLuzdT7TrjPzGdwF
transaction
83a37c1865241610f58453c7c87e9f6b49e9e93bcd9ff17ed4ac5b10b273b007
spent
true